The campaign focuses on impractical issues renters have and how Homesolution is the first choice for first home buyers

Australia’s number one home builder Metricon homes have released its newest campaign for their affordable home option Homesolution by Metricon through Magnum Opus Partners. The new brand line tells Aussies that they’re the ‘First Choice For First Home Buyers' As part of a fully integrated campaign, Magnum Opus Partners has created four 15” TVCs: ‘Housemate’, ‘Housemate Popcorn’, ‘Fridge’ and ‘Tiny home.’ Using insights from people that are currently renting. Each film highlights an issue that all first home buyers are facing every day.

Shot from the perspective of the TV, the only words we hear are that of the voice-over from the TV itself. We observe the reactions of the people at home watching and witness the stories and insights that unfold.


Leanne Backhouse, marketing manager said: “We’ve worked hard to launch this new strategy, changing our product offering and then aligning our advertising was key to making this a holistic campaign. We’re very happy with the outcome and look forward to the results”


Pat Langton, creative director, Magnum Opus Partners said: “Homesolution by Metricon has a unique offering with a very specific target market. We’ve all rented at some stage of our lives and we wanted to use those insights in a relatable way. It’s essentially a retail offering covering low-deposit buyers, landowners and people wanting a home and land package, but done in a unique way.”

The Homesolution by Metricon campaign includes catch up TV, regional TV, radio, point of sale, digital and social assets has been launched and will run for the rest of the year.
